My personal head-canon is that the Mandrake tastes better because of biological and/or chemical reasoning. Most monsters here are explained with logic rather than the generic "because magic". This means that there should be something that causes the Mandrake to be able to produce these dangerous screams. I'd posit that the Mandrake carries various chemicals that mix together when introduced to oxygen. These chemicals produce a large volume of air that leaves the mandrake through the mouth-like opening, with said opening transforming the escaping gas into a specific sound that disrupts the brainwaves of creatures in proximity. By letting it scream, these chemicals get used up and stop affecting the taste. I know, super long post for something I'd just thought up, but I'd like to think there's more to it than just "they scream when pulled out" and "they taste better that way".

I don't understand why so many people think Falin "will be fine". The time limit to her rescue is never about getting her out alive, that's a foregone conclusion, the time limit is about making sure there's anything left of her to resurrect.
@Timmir002 ай бұрын
I believe it's likely due to the stories conflicting tones, especially early on. On the surface, the story appears like a lighthearted cooking anime that happens to be a fantasy dungeon crawler, so it isn't exactly a stretch for some to believe that Falin might be able to survive within a dragon until it is slayed as that sticks to the lighthearted tone people are expecting from it. It also doesn't help that no one says that she's dead outright themselves. I admittedly thought something similar starting off until we learn more about how death works in this dungeon and the actually reasoning behind the rescue mission makes more sense.
